Southern Oklahoma Technology Center is a public located in Ardmore, Oklahoma. The university enrolls approximately 326 students.
Graduates of Southern Oklahoma Technology Center earn a median salary of $29,012 per year 10 years after starting college, compared to the US national average of $45,000. This puts Southern Oklahoma Technology Center graduates -36% below the national median.
The average net price after financial aid is $12,939 per year.
